2025 HK-Seoul International Symposium on Functional Materials

Organized by the Hong Kong Institute for Clean Energy (HKICE) at City University of Hong Kong, 2025 HK-Seoul International Symposium on Functional Materials focuses on the core discussion areas of functional materials for clean energy development.

These areas include the design and synthesis of functionals for energy generation, energy storage technologies, catalysts for energy conversion, nanomaterials, and their applications in clean energy solutions. With a specific emphasis on these critical topics, the symposium aims to bring together experts, researchers, and industry professionals to exchange ideas, present cutting-edge research, and foster collaborations in advancing sustainable energy technologies.
